We are part of the Night Sky Live network of "ConCam" cameras installed at observatories around the world. ConCam RH provides information on night sky conditions for our users in addition to being instructive in its own right. (The ConCams are fascinating and instructive to watch as stars, planets, and the Milky Way rise and set during the night.) In this image one can see the red light at the door of the 30 inch dome, the RHO daycam, and the microwave tower that provides our internet connection. An animation of a full night shows the telescope in operation and the rotation of the sky. Several airplanes show up early in the evening.
